dt-bindings: pinctrl: qcom,sdx55: fix matching pin config

The TLMM pin controller follows generic pin-controller bindings, so
should have subnodes with '-state' and '-pins'.  Otherwise the subnodes
(level one and two) are not properly matched.

  qcom-sdx55-telit-fn980-tlb.dtb: pinctrl@f100000: 'pcie_ep_clkreq_default', 'pcie_ep_perst_default', 'pcie_ep_wake_default' do not match any of the regexes: '-pins$', 'pinctrl-[0-9]+'

This method also unifies the bindings with other Qualcomm TLMM and LPASS
pinctrl bindings.
